My new custom knife came today after a long six month wait.

It is a Graham Brothers 'Razel.' And the name is an amalgamation of 'razor' and 'chisel.' Heck, it even has brass knuckles on the back end. It is made of S30V, hardened by Paul Bos.

The edge is a toothy sharp, and I see no need to mirror finish the edge until wear shows up. Needless to say, it cut everything I threw at it today.

It comes with a form fitting leather sheath that rides inside your right front jeans' pocket, just like a folding clip knife.
